961 복단대학 961 - 데이터 구조 - 제4 장 - 정렬 (1) 정렬 의 기본 개념;정렬 삽입, 힐 정렬 이것 은 정렬 할 서열 이 질서 에 가 까 울 때 매 라운드 의 비교 에서 앞의 요소 가 자신 보다 작 다 는 것 을 알 게 되 었 기 때문에 다음 라 운 드 를 계속 진행 할 수 있다.최종 적 으로 아주 적은 원소 교환 이 발생 한다.그래서 가장 좋 은 시간 복잡 도 는 O (n) 직접 삽입 정렬 과 차이 가 많 지 않 습 니 다.직접 정렬 을 삽입 하 는 것 은 비교 하면 서 교환 하 는... 961 복단대학 교 961 - 데이터 구조 - 제4 장 - 정렬 (3) 합병 정렬, 기수 정렬;정렬 알고리즘 복잡 도 총화 합병 하기 전에 A 배열 은 배열 의 첫 번 째 요 소 를 가리 키 는 i 포인터 가 있 습 니 다.B 배열 은 포인터 j 이 고 첫 번 째 요 소 를 가리킨다.그리고 A [i] 와 B [j] 를 비교 해서 작은 것 을 새 배열 에 넣 고 작은 바늘 을 움 직 입 니 다.예 를 들 어 첫 번 째 A [0] < B [0], 그러면 i = 0 + 1, j 는 움 직 이지 않 는 다.두 배열 의 ... 961 복단대학 교 961 - 데이터 구조 - 제4 장 - 정렬 (2) 거품 정렬, 빠 른 정렬;정렬 이것 은 비교적 기본 적 인 정렬 알고리즘 이 므 로 배우 지 않 아 도 스스로 생각 할 수 있 을 것 이다.대체적인 원 리 는 기포 가 위로 솟 아 오 르 는 것 과 같다.기본 사상 은 마지막 요소 부터 순서대로 앞의 요소 와 비교 하고 앞의 요소 보다 작 으 면 두 요소 가 위 치 를 교환 하여 첫 번 째 요소 와 비교 할 때 까지 하 는 것 이다.그리고 다음 라운드 에 들 어가 서 마지... 961
복단대학 961 - 데이터 구조 - 제4 장 - 정렬 (1) 정렬 의 기본 개념;정렬 삽입, 힐 정렬 이것 은 정렬 할 서열 이 질서 에 가 까 울 때 매 라운드 의 비교 에서 앞의 요소 가 자신 보다 작 다 는 것 을 알 게 되 었 기 때문에 다음 라 운 드 를 계속 진행 할 수 있다.최종 적 으로 아주 적은 원소 교환 이 발생 한다.그래서 가장 좋 은 시간 복잡 도 는 O (n) 직접 삽입 정렬 과 차이 가 많 지 않 습 니 다.직접 정렬 을 삽입 하 는 것 은 비교 하면 서 교환 하 는... 961 복단대학 교 961 - 데이터 구조 - 제4 장 - 정렬 (3) 합병 정렬, 기수 정렬;정렬 알고리즘 복잡 도 총화 합병 하기 전에 A 배열 은 배열 의 첫 번 째 요 소 를 가리 키 는 i 포인터 가 있 습 니 다.B 배열 은 포인터 j 이 고 첫 번 째 요 소 를 가리킨다.그리고 A [i] 와 B [j] 를 비교 해서 작은 것 을 새 배열 에 넣 고 작은 바늘 을 움 직 입 니 다.예 를 들 어 첫 번 째 A [0] < B [0], 그러면 i = 0 + 1, j 는 움 직 이지 않 는 다.두 배열 의 ... 961 복단대학 교 961 - 데이터 구조 - 제4 장 - 정렬 (2) 거품 정렬, 빠 른 정렬;정렬 이것 은 비교적 기본 적 인 정렬 알고리즘 이 므 로 배우 지 않 아 도 스스로 생각 할 수 있 을 것 이다.대체적인 원 리 는 기포 가 위로 솟 아 오 르 는 것 과 같다.기본 사상 은 마지막 요소 부터 순서대로 앞의 요소 와 비교 하고 앞의 요소 보다 작 으 면 두 요소 가 위 치 를 교환 하여 첫 번 째 요소 와 비교 할 때 까지 하 는 것 이다.그리고 다음 라운드 에 들 어가 서 마지... 961